Title: The Innovative Journey of Inventor Jens Stach

Introduction

Jens Stach, a prolific inventor based in Heimsheim, Germany, has made significant contributions to the field of automotive technology. With a remarkable 20 patents to his name, Stach's innovative designs focus primarily on enhancing vehicle performance and safety through advanced wheel technology.

Latest Patents

Stach's latest patents showcase his ingenuity in creating efficient and innovative solutions for motor vehicles. One of his notable inventions is a wheel for a motor vehicle that incorporates existing hollow spaces filled with residual cores. These cores, made of metallic foam or shell-shaped bodies, are strategically arranged in both closed and open hollow spaces to improve wheel performance. Another significant invention by Stach is a two-piece wheel for a motor vehicle, where the rim spider is integrated with hollow spokes housing a metal foam core. The unique assembly allows the rim spider to be connected with a rim using friction welding, optimizing the manufacturing process and the physical properties of the wheel itself. These inventions not only enhance vehicle functionality but also contribute to weight reduction and structural integrity.

Career Highlights

Throughout his career, Jens Stach has worked with distinguished companies such as Dr. Ing. h.c. F. Porsche Aktiengesellschaft and Lightcom GmbH. His extensive experience within these organizations has provided him with invaluable insights into automotive design and engineering, further fueling his passion for innovation.

Collaborations

Stach has collaborated with noteworthy individuals in his field, including Frank Hummel and Reinhold Separautzki. Together, they have worked on various projects aimed at pushing the boundaries of automotive technology, leading to breakthroughs in wheel design and functionality.
